MetLife Stadium, East Rutherford, New Jersey. The football home of the New York Jets.

This MetLife Stadium print is drawn from a raised corner above the end zone at night, the lights up, Jets in white on the green and the whole building lit cold.

This is a building the Jets share, and the architects knew it. So they gave it no colors of its own. The outside is aluminum louvers and glass over a limestone base, and it was built deliberately as a blank canvas, so that the lighting inside can turn the entire exterior green on the nights this is the Jets’ house. The lower left carries the MetLife facade with “Take Flight” running up those screens on either side of the entrance. Two words at the door, and the rest of the building lit to match.

How do you create your artwork?

Each piece is crafted using a mixed-media process that combines digital sketching, watercolor painting, and architectural blueprint techniques. I work on a 28″ professional designer’s digital drawing screen with a variety of digital pencils, allowing for fine details that bring each building to life.

What’s the difference between a fine art print and a canvas wrap?

Fine art prints are flat, archival-quality giclée prints on heavyweight paper that require framing (not included). Canvas wraps are printed on durable canvas, stretched over a 1.5″ wooden frame, back-sealed with black foam core, and arrive with pre-installed hardware ready to hang.
